    Across the globe, women are facing abuse, poverty and discrimination.

    Through our International Women's Day event in March we hope to raise money for girls around the world who are in need of help. Our chosen charities all work to improve the quality of women’s lives in different ways. They are Daughters of Eve, which works to eliminate female genital mutilation worldwide, Refuge, which helps victims of domestic abuse in the UK, and Days for Girls, which provides sanitary products and education for girls in less economically developed countries; their mission is to enable every girl and woman to have ready access to feminine hygiene, by 2022, and we would like to support this worthy cause.

    In our event, we will have a space to donate money, and will set up three boards with our charities’ aims and missions, to see exactly where our money will go, and the kind of girls’ lives we could change forever; for example, by donating £2 to Refuge, you can provide a woman in need with an emergency pack, to help clothe and care for her children after escaping from an abusive relationship.

    We hope to raise £1000 for these amazing charities.

    Any donation at all is invaluable. At the end of the event, we will count everything we've made, and spread the donations out between our 3 charities to help women living in fear of abuse and discrimination.
